Web Stats to the Rescue!


As you can imagine, this can make the raw web log for even a modestly busy website nearly impossible to interpret without some help. Thankfully, cPanel comes with several tools that make interpreting all this data much easier. These tools are called web stats programs. They take the raw web log data and turn that data into manageable charts and graphs. The resulting data is much easier for mere mortals to understand.

To view the web statistics for your site, click on Web/FTP Stats in cPanel (there is a separate link for data only concerning subdomains called Subdomain Stats). From here you can access all of the tools cPanel provides to help you understand more about who is using your site and for what purpose.
